ABSTRACT:
In a goods wagon axle bearing assembly of the type provided with a sealing device (20) at its axially outer end, the sealing device comprises a rigid, non-rotating shield (21). Integrated with the sealing device (20) is a current generator, consisting of a magnetised impulse generating ring (25) rotatably fast with one of the rotating parts (12) of the bearing, and a coil (24) operatively facing the magnetised impulse ring and secured to the non-rotating shield (21). The current induced in the coil (24) is supplied to a current drain point on the same goods wagon.
